The Role
As a Residential Surveyor, you will undertake residential property inspections across the
North East , preparing high-quality reports in accordance with relevant
RICS professional standards . Your responsibilities are likely to include: RICS Level 2 Home Surveys RICS Level 3 Building Surveys Residential valuations Help to Buy valuations Probate valuations Defect diagnosis Client consultations Building and maintaining relationships with estate agents, solicitors and homeowners Managing your own diary and workload Producing accurate, professional reports within agreed timescales Essential Requirements Genuine passion for residential property Excellent written and verbal communication skills Strong report-writing ability Professional and client-focused approach Excellent attention to detail Full UK driving licence Desirable Experience & Qualifications AssocRICS or MRICS qualification Registered Valuer status Experience using GoReport Knowledge of the North East residential property market Drone qualification
